Exporting recordings without rescaling - possible?

Sun Jan 22, 2012 10:55 am

Action! can record video in original resolution (for example WUXGA, 1920x1200) and play it using internal player, but I haven't found any way to export recordings to MP4/H.264 without rescaling.

Is it possible to keep original resolution when exporting? If not - is such as feature planned?

YouTube supports up to 4K (some examples here) - would be nice if Action! could follow.

Re: Exporting recordings without rescaling - possible?

Sun Jan 22, 2012 8:27 pm

Hi, currently exporting supports resolutions up to 1920x1080.
All higher resolutions are scaled down.

We consider to add support for higher resolutions in future versions
but theres no release date defined yet.

Soon we will add FIC export to uncompressed avi format so it will be also possible to convert it using 3rd party software.
